E-Wallet contestants choose own song

Listen to this article

E-Wallet contestants stand a better chance of performing to their level best and impress judges this weekend at M-Theater following a new arrangement which allows them to perform songs of their choices. Since the competition rolled out, organizers of E-Wallet have been selecting songs for the contestants with assistance from media gurus and music experts. But Saturday’s showpiece will see them competing on their favourite
tunes, giving them a fair platform to shine. Chairperson of E-Wallet Felix Njawala said the arrangement is aimed at  increasing contestants’ chances of progressing in the competition.

Njawala said: “This is a deliberate move to help contestants to be flexible on their own song choices so that they can increase their chances of making it in the competition.” Rita will perform Take A Bow by Rihanna, Khumbo will do Walking Away by Craig Davis, Kennedy will attempt Never Been Home Sick by Jessy
Dixon, whereas Queen’s I want To Break Free will be done by Eunice; Kelvin will perform Soul Provider by Domain Virgo, Sigele will do Hallelujah by Alexander, and Shanice will perform I will Always Love You by Whitney.
This will not be an easy ride for them because judges look into different aspects of music to come up with the ultimate performer. According to Njawala, this year’s E-Wallet singing competition has
been designed in a dramatic fashion, with every show entailing elements of novelty or surprise.
During the last show, the audience was taken by  surprise as some of their favourite contestants were booted out of the game in the very first eviction show. The second eviction show will be headlined by gospel musician Ethel Kamwendo-Banda of Usachoke and Pamene Akondana.
